How many miracles did Mother Cabrini perform?

How many miracles did Mother Cabrini perform?

four miracles
9. Cabrini has four miracles to her name. In 1928, Chicago Cardinal George Mundelein verified two miracles that were attributed to her. In 1939, two more miracles were attributed to her intercession, which helped her to become canonized as a saint.

What is Mother Cabrini real name?

Maria Francesca Cabrini
Frances Xavier Cabrini, byname Mother Cabrini, original name Maria Francesca Cabrini, (born July 15, 1850, Sant’Angelo Lodigiano, Lombardy [Italy]—died December 22, 1917, Chicago, Illinois, U.S.; canonized July 7, 1946; feast day November 13), Italian-born founder of the Missionary Sisters of the Sacred Heart and the …

Where is Mother Cabrini laid to rest?

She is now unique in New York in being the only saint whose entire body is on display for the faithful. Her body was laid to rest forever under the alter in the Chapel at Mother Cabrini High School. (The saint’s head is at another location in Italy.)

What did Mother Cabrini do for immigrants?

Cabrini organized catechism and education classes for the Italian immigrants and provided for the needs of the many orphans. She established schools and orphanages despite tremendous odds. Soon, requests for her to open schools came to Frances Cabrini from all over the world.

How many steps does Mother Cabrini have?

373 steps
The Colorado location is unique for its views of Denver, its “stairway of prayer” (373 steps leading up to a 22-foot statue of the Sacred Heart of Jesus), a natural spring discovered by Mother Cabrini and, more recently, multiple gardens.

Is Mother Cabrini incorruptible?

In 1931 her body was exhumed, and was found to be partially incorrupt and is now enshrined under glass in that Altar at St. Frances Cabrini Shrine, in Manhattan. She was canonized in Rome in 1946. Mother Cabrini lived, worked, and died in Chicago so she is considered one of Chicago’s “Very Own”.

What did Mother Cabrini do in Colorado?

Frances Xavier Cabrini, an Italian-American immigrant, arrived in Colorado in 1902. She founded the Mount Carmel convent and grade school before also opening the Queen of Heaven Orphanage in Denver. Cabrini cared for children of all ethnicities, and was especially devoted to the plights of immigrants in her community.

Why did they tear down Cabrini-Green?

In 2000 the Chicago Housing Authority (CHA) began demolishing Cabrini-Green buildings as part of an ambitious and controversial plan to transform all of the city’s public housing projects; the last of the buildings was torn down in 2011.

What is Mother Cabrini famous for?

St. Frances Xavier Cabrini (1850-1917), Italian-born founder of the Roman Catholic Missionary Sisters of the Sacred Heart, became famous as the “the saint of the immigrants” during nearly 3 decades of service in the United States.

Who is Frances Cabrini?

Frances Xavier Cabrini M.S.C. ( Italian: Francesca Saverio Cabrini; July 15, 1850 – December 22, 1917), also called Mother Cabrini, was an Italian-American Roman Catholic nun.

Where is St Frances Xavier Cabrini buried?

St. Frances Xavier Cabrini Shrine, 701 Fort Washington Avenue in Washington Heights, Manhattan. The St. Frances Xavier Cabrini Shrine in the Hudson Heights section of Manhattan overlooks the banks of the Hudson River and neighboring New Jersey. After her death in 1917, Cabrini was buried in West Park, New York.

Where are the Cabrini Sisters now?

The Cabrini Sisters operate Cabrini Eldercare, a pair of non-profit residential facilities in Manhattan and Dobbs Ferry, New York. Cabrini was inducted into the National Women’s Hall of Fame in 1996. Milan Central railway station was dedicated to Cabrini in 2010.
